
日志文件记录了系统的运行状态、用户行为、异常事件等重要信息,是故障排查、安全审计和合规性检查的重要依据
然而,当谈及log4j这一广泛使用的日志框架时,一个令人担忧的现象逐渐浮出水面:许多组织竟然没有对其生成的日志文件进行定期备份
这一疏忽不仅可能导致关键数据的丢失,还可能为信息安全带来灾难性的后果
本文将从多个角度深入探讨log4j日志文件未备份的严重性,并提出相应的解决方案
一、log4j日志文件的重要性 Log4j是由Apache软件基金会开发的一个流行的Java日志记录库,广泛应用于各种Java应用程序中
它能够以不同的日志级别(如DEBUG、INFO、WARN、ERROR等)记录信息,帮助开发人员和系统管理员了解应用程序的运行状况
更重要的是,日志文件在以下方面发挥着关键作用: 1.故障排查:当应用程序出现异常或崩溃时,日志文件是诊断问题的首要资源
通过分析日志,可以快速定位错误发生的原因和位置
2.安全审计:日志文件记录了用户登录、权限变更、敏感操作等安全相关事件,是检测潜在安全威胁和进行事后分析的重要依据
3.合规性检查:许多行业和地区都有关于数据保护和隐私的法律要求,日志文件是证明组织遵守这些规定的关键证据
二、未备份log4j日志文件的潜在风险 尽管log4j日志文件如此重要,但令人遗憾的是,许多组织并未意识到其备份的必要性,从而暴露了一系列潜在风险: 1.数据丢失:日志文件通常存储在本地磁盘或网络文件系统上,一旦遭遇硬件故障、自然灾害或恶意攻击,未备份的日志文件将永久丢失,导致关键信息无法恢复
2.安全事件追溯困难:在发生安全事件时,如未经授权的访问或数据泄露,没有备份的日志文件意味着组织可能无法追溯攻击者的轨迹,从而增加了事件的复杂性和解决难度
3.合规性风险:未能妥善保存日志文件可能违反相关法律法规和行业准则,导致组织面临法律诉讼、罚款或声誉损失
4.业务连续性中断:对于依赖日志进行监控和自动化响应的系统而言,日志文件的丢失可能导致监控失效,进而影响业务的连续性和稳定性
三、Log4j漏洞事件:一个警示案例 2021年底爆发的Log4Shell漏洞(CVE-2021-44228)进一步凸显了log4j日志文件管理的重要性
该漏洞允许攻击者通过构造恶意的日志消息来远程执行代码,对全球范围内的众多应用程序构成了严重威胁
在此期间,如果组织没有备份log4j日志文件,那么: - 攻击证据消失:攻击者可能通过清除日志记录来掩盖其活动轨迹,使得后续的安全调查变得困难重重
- 应急响应受阻:在漏洞爆发初期,快速分析日志以识别受影响系统和确定攻击范围至关重要
缺乏备份的日志文件将严重阻碍这一进程
- 恢复与重建受阻:在修复漏洞后,组织需要依赖日志来验证系统是否已完全恢复,并防止潜在的二次攻击
未备份的日志将使得这一过程缺乏依据
四、解决方案:构建健全的日志备份策略 鉴于log4j日志文件未备份带来的严重风险,组织应采取以下措施来构建健全的日志备份策略: 1.定期备份:制定自动化的日志备份计划,确保日志文件能够定期(如每日、每周)被安全地复制到远程存储介质(如云存储、磁带库)上
2.日志轮转:配置log4j的日志轮转功能,根据文件大小或时间间隔自动分割日志文件,避免单个日志文件过大导致备份和管理困难
3.加密存储:对备份的日志文件进行加密处理,防止在传输和存储过程中被未经授权的人员访问
4.访问控制:实施严格的访问控制策略,确保只有授权人员能够访问和修改日志文件及其备份
5.监控与报警:建立日志备份的监控机制,当备份任务失败或存储空间不足时,能够及时向管理员发送报警信息
6.灾难恢复演练:定期进行灾难恢复演练,验证备份日志文件的可用性和恢复流程的有效性
7.合规性审核:根据相关法律法规和行业准则的要求,定期对日志备份策略进行合规性审核,确保其符合最新的安全标准
五、结论 Log4j日志文件的备份不仅是数据保护的基本要求,更是确保信息安全和业务连续性的关键措施
面对日益复杂的安全威胁环境,组织必须深刻认识到未备份日志文件的潜在风险,并采取切实有效的措施来加强日志管理
通过构建健全的日志备份策略,组织不仅能够提升自身的安全防护能力,还能在发生安全事件时迅速响应,最大限度地减少损失
在这个信息即是资产的时代,保护好每一份日志数据,就是保护好组织的未来
宝塔面板MySQL启动失败解决攻略
Log4j日志缺失备份,安全风险隐忧
公司电脑文件备份最佳方案揭秘
批处理自动化备份文件指南
精诚备份缺失:文件未找到怎么办?
快速定位CAD备份文件夹技巧
广联达文件自主备份全攻略:确保数据安全无忧
精诚备份缺失:文件未找到怎么办?
备份日志文件:确保数据安全的关键步骤
数据库连接告急:备份文件缺失危机
Ghost备份失败:提示关键文件缺失
U8备份缺失.bak文件,解决方法速览
MySQL事务日志清理指南
MySQL数据库日志记录操作指南
MySQL慢日志阈值,设多少才合适?
省心高效:无需备份重做日志文件秘籍
如何将日志文件轻松转换为备份文件:实用指南
Discuz备份缺失,数据安全警报!
Crontab自动化备份日志文件指南